Issue Summary

The SEC has temporarily suspended trading of QMMM Holdings stock. The company, whose stock price surged 1,700% after switching to cryptocurrency custody, is under investigation for "potential manipulation." This investigation, occurring at the intersection of TradFi (traditional finance) and DeFi (decentralized finance), is causing significant repercussions in the market.
